wide chassis?
 
hi has anyone made a wide chassis? i was thinking about it for more room in the interior, what car do you get longer drive shafts off?

please post pics if you have done a wide chassis and how much u have done it by it would be really helpful thanks

This keeps coming up so I'll have a go .... you can either make the tunnel narrower or make the chassis wider. You dont need a 125mm wide tunnel for a prop shaft 50mm wide, I've done this and most hatch back sized seats will fit. If money is a concern and you make the chassis wider you could use lobro bolt on shafts and add spacers between the CV joints and the flanges on the diff end. Another way round it is you use near 0 off set rims but they can be pricey.
You also have to consider that there is no standard body work that will fit the back end so you'll have to make that as well.
